After the success of “Gravity” and “The Martian,” it seems that space movies are all the rage. Hollywood’s latest voyage into the great unknown stars Jake Gyllenhaal and Ryan Reynolds as crewmembers on the International Space Station. As one might expect, the mission doesn’t quite go as planned when the crew discovers a life form that poses a major threat to all the workers onboard. The chilling first trailer already has us drawing comparisons to the “Alien” franchise, with the climax of the clip serving as the 21st century’s answer to the iconic Chestburster scene.

Whether you’re a huge fan of the first game or you’re hooked on HBO’s “Westworld” and looking for your next fix of cowboy action, Rockstar Games has you covered. While “Red Dead Redemption 2” won’t be out until the second half of 2017, this first trailer will keep you occupied, as long as you’re okay with hitting the Replay button a few times. Clocking in at around a minute long, the preview features vivid Old West landscapes and just enough gunslingers to remind us of the horrible fate that befell John Marston in the original Red Dead Redemption.

Love it or hate it, the “Pirates of the Caribbean” franchise has been an outlet for some of the most entertaining characters to have ever graced the silver screen. This teaser trailer for Disney’s fifth installment of the series hints that “Dead Men Tell No Tales” looks to continue this trend, as it heavily features a nightmare-inducing Javier Bardem as the film’s villain. While the only sign of ol’ Captain Jack is on a wanted poster, the idea of him facing off against a pirate Raoul Silva makes this trailer even more effective.

This film is directed by Gore Verbinski, the man behind both “Rango” and “The Ring,” and frankly it’s hard to think of a more unnerving trailer in recent memory. Set to a slowed down cover of The Ramones’ “I Wanna Be Sedated,” the trailer doesn’t really tell us much except that the film takes place in one hell of an eerie spa. The clip ends on a major reveal, one that we’re sure will lead to some horrifying answers when the film is released on February 17th, 2017.

Released just before the launch of the game on October 28th, the Titanfall 2: Become One Trailer tells a beautiful tale of friendship and brotherhood. Of course there’s a whole mess of explosions, but that’s to be expected from a game with badass mechs, right? It’s the type of story that fans of the original “Titanfall” were craving, and boy did it deliver. Featuring stunning animation and a rather serious cover of Cher’s “Bang Bang,” this trailer definitely does its job, getting us excited about the brotherly love between a pilot and his machine.

After playing the character since 2000’s inaugural “X-Men” film, Hugh Jackman is finally hanging up the claws. And the trailer for his final installment is filled with Johnny Cash, an aged Logan, and a bond between mutants that will warm your heart. Even non-superhero fans can appreciate the subtlety of this trailer: Wolverine’s superhuman healing ability is weakening, but he’s still got enough fight left in him to protect Laura, a young girl with powers similar to himself. So, whether this is “The Last of Us” movie you’ve always wanted, or the Wolverine movie you’ve always wanted, “Logan” looks like it’ll be the fitting sendoff Jackman deserves.
